'A' by Arras Premium Cuvée NV
From Australia's most highly awarded sparkling winemaker, Ed Carr, this is very fine fizz. Made by the same method as Champagne and aged three years on its lees, this fine Chardonnay, Pinot Noir and Meunier blend is elegant, rich, long and toasty.

The Wine
Aussie critic James Halliday calls Ed Carr "a quietly spoken genius. He is by some considerable distance Australia’s greatest sparkling winemaker." He has won over 100 Trophies and 21 of those for Best Sparkling Wine. In 2018 was awarded a Lifetime Achievement Award at the Champagne and Sparkling Wine Championships – the only non-Champenois to receive it. He's a firm believer in the quality of cool climate Tasmanian grapes and was the driving force behind Arras using pure Tasmanian fruit for its Prestige Cuvée. The grapes are sourced from six different regions on the island, each bringing a different nuance to the wine. Three years ageing on its lees and six months in bottle ensures a fine, complex fizz. No rush for this. Chill and enjoy.
